日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 运维知识 > 数据库 >内容正文

数据库

mysql 故障案例_mysql故障案例

發(fā)布時間:2024/9/27 数据库 26 豆豆
生活随笔 收集整理的這篇文章主要介紹了 mysql 故障案例_mysql故障案例 小編覺得挺不錯的,現(xiàn)在分享給大家,幫大家做個參考.

##錯誤: ERROR 1044 (42000): Access denied for user 'root'@'%' to database 'dede'

mysql> create database dede;

ERROR 2006 (HY000): MySQL server has gone away

No connection. Trying to reconnect...

Connection id: 47299

Current database: NONE

Query OK, 1 row affected (0.00 sec)

mysql> grant all privileges on dede.* to 'dede'@'localhost' identified by 'dede123'; ##授權(quán)時執(zhí)行失敗

ERROR 2006 (HY000): MySQL server has gone away

No connection. Trying to reconnect...

Connection id: 47302

Current database: NONE

ERROR 1044 (42000): Access denied for user 'root'@'%' to database 'dede' ##拒絕訪問的用戶

解決:

mysql> select Grant_priv from mysql.user where Host='localhost'; ##N代表沒有權(quán)限

+------------+

| Grant_priv |

+------------+

| N |

| N |

| N |

+------------+

3 rows in set (0.00 sec)

mysql> select Grant_priv from mysql.user where Host='127.0.0.1';

+------------+

| Grant_priv |

+------------+

| Y |

+------------+

1 row in set (0.00 sec)

mysql> update mysql.user set Grant_priv='Y' where Host='localhost';

ERROR 2006 (HY000): MySQL server has gone away

No connection. Trying to reconnect...

Connection id: 47312

Current database: NONE

Query OK, 3 rows affected (0.01 sec)

Rows matched: 3 Changed: 3 Warnings: 0

mysql> select Grant_priv from mysql.user where Host='localhost';

+------------+

| Grant_priv |

+------------+

| Y |

| Y |

| Y |

+------------+

3 rows in set (0.00 sec)

mysql> flush privileges;

Query OK, 0 rows affected (0.00 sec)

mysql> grant all privileges on dede.* to 'dede'@'localhost' identified by 'dede123';

ERROR 1044 (42000): Access denied for user 'root'@'%' to database 'dede'

mysql> show variables like 'read_only'

-> ;

ERROR 2006 (HY000): MySQL server has gone away

No connection. Trying to reconnect...

Connection id: 47323

Current database: NONE

+---------------+-------+

| Variable_name | Value |

+---------------+-------+

| read_only | OFF |

+---------------+-------+

1 row in set (0.00 sec)

mysql> show global variables like 'max_allowed_packet'; ##查看max_allowed_packet的值,默認是1MB

ERROR 2006 (HY000): MySQL server has gone away

No connection. Trying to reconnect...

Connection id: 47339

Current database: NONE

+--------------------+---------+

| Variable_name | Value |

+--------------------+---------+

| max_allowed_packet | 1048576 |

+--------------------+---------+

1 row in set (0.00 sec)

mysql> set global max_allowed_packet=1024102416; ##臨時修改max_allowed_packet值為16MB,重啟失效

ERROR 2006 (HY000): MySQL server has gone away

No connection. Trying to reconnect...

Connection id: 47341

Current database: NONE

Query OK, 0 rows affected (0.00 sec)

mysql> show global variables like 'max_allowed_packet'; ##查看.,臨時已生效

+--------------------+----------+

| Variable_name | Value |

+--------------------+----------+

| max_allowed_packet | 16777216 |

+--------------------+----------+

1 row in set (0.00 sec)

mysql> grant all privileges on dede.* to 'dede'@'localhost' identified by 'dede123'; ###grant授權(quán)用戶成功

ERROR 2006 (HY000): MySQL server has gone away

No connection. Trying to reconnect...

Connection id: 47347

Current database: NONE

Query OK, 0 rows affected (0.00 sec)

mysql> exit

Bye

###永久修改參數(shù)

[root@118 ~]# vim /etc/my.cnf

[mysqld]

max_allowed_packet = 16M

mysql 重啟生效

總結(jié)

以上是生活随笔為你收集整理的mysql 故障案例_mysql故障案例的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網(wǎng)站內(nèi)容還不錯,歡迎將生活随笔推薦給好友。